US 10 (County AP-US 10/WIS 114 interchange) Corridor - Public involvement information

Information on ways the public/businesses can and are encouraged to participate in projects.

  • PIM
    • WisDOT holds PIMs to hear comments and keep public informed of the study progress.

      Abutting property owners are notified of PIMs by mail. A notice is also published in local newspapers.

      Goal of PIM is to obtain feedback. WisDOT encourages property and business owners along the corridor, interested citizens, and other stakeholders to attend the meetings, provide input, and ask questions.

  • Public Hearing
    • Purpose of a public hearing is to record public testimony regarding a project's Environmental Document (ED).

      Spoken testimony will be recorded and can be delivered in a public or in a private setting at the hearing. Testimony can also be provided in writing.

      • Detailed project information describing the recommended improvements and their effects will be provided in an informal open house format.
      • Project team members will be available for one-on-one discussions.
